For a moment I’m gonna be “that guy” who mentions that we never had much if any of the track info at hand when mixing vinyl. It seems like we are all too reliant on being spoon fed track info. Whilst I would never disagree that being prepared is a good thing, you need to use your ears more and eyes less. Stop looking at your laptop. You got headphones, use them! You will be able to HEAR if the tunes have compatible BPMs and HEAR if the keys are clashing. Then you just gotta make sure you mix them in at the right time which isn’t rocket science considering the structure of music.
